<del id="7g8rh"></del><big draggable="azark"></big><bdo id="dkylb"></bdo><dfn id="mhjv_"></dfn><small id="8438b"></small>
<kbd lang="pwc"></kbd><font draggable="r4o"></font><tt id="1ke"></tt><noscript id="zj0"></noscript><bdo dir="1fq"></bdo><map id="av4"></map>

TP 安卓打不开 DApp 的排查全攻略:冷钱包、安全链路与自动对账的前沿解析

以下为“TP 安卓打不开 DApp”场景的全面分析,并结合冷钱包、前沿技术应用、专家预测报告、高效能技术革命、区块生成、自动对账等主题,给出可落地的排查与思路。

一、问题复盘:为什么“TP 安卓打不开 DApp”会发生

1)链路与网络层问题

- 网络被拦截:部分地区/运营商/防火墙可能对 RPC、CDN、鉴权域名、WebSocket 进行限制,导致 DApp 拉取资源失败或交易无法广播。

- DNS 解析异常:域名解析到错误 IP、DNS 污染或本地 DNS 缓存异常,会让页面加载卡死或请求超时。

- 系统代理与加速器冲突:开启全局代理、加速器或抓包工具时,部分移动端 WebView 对 HTTPS/证书校验更敏感。

2)TP 与 DApp 的交互层问题(WebView/签名/重定向)

- WebView 兼容性:DApp 可能依赖较新的浏览器能力(CSP、cookie、SameSite、第三方脚本),TP 内置 WebView 版本或策略不同,可能导致授权弹窗不出现。

- Cookie/会话失效:登录态丢失或本地存储被清理,会引发 DApp 反复跳转。

- 签名回调失败:DApp 发起签名请求后,TP 回调地址/深链(deep link)可能被拦截,导致“连接钱包失败”“签名未完成”。

3)权限、存储与系统安全策略

- 权限被限制:存储权限、网络权限、后台限制导致 WebView 无法完成跨域资源加载或重定向。

- 省电模式影响:后台被杀后,签名/广播流程中断。

4)链与账户状态问题(更容易被忽略)

- 网络选择不一致:DApp 要求的链(主网/测试网/L2)与 TP 当前网络不一致,会表现为按钮无响应或提示“无效网络”。

- 余额/Gas 不足:看似“打不开”,实则在构建交易或估算 Gas 阶段失败。

- 代币授权/合约兼容性:部分 DApp 使用特定合约接口版本,钱包端可能无法正确识别或需要升级。

二、快速排查流程(按优先级从高到低)

1)确认“打不开”的具体表现

- 页面白屏/转圈:多为网络、WebView、资源加载问题。

- 点击连接钱包无反应:多为深链/回调、权限、会话。

- 签名弹窗出现但无法确认:多为签名回调失败、系统安全拦截。

- 报错提示“网络不匹配/链错误”:多为网络切换问题。

2)网络与域名检查(最常见)

- 关闭代理/加速器后重试;切换到不同网络(Wi‑Fi/4G/5G)。

- 使用可信 DNS(例如系统默认/运营商 DNS 或可信公共 DNS)并清理 DNS 缓存。

- 若 DApp 在特定地区不可用,尝试使用稳定网络环境或检查是否被运营商策略限制。

3)清理会话与缓存

- 在 TP 中清除 DApp 浏览器缓存/站点数据(如存在对应入口)。

- 退出重登 TP,重启手机后再打开。

4)核对链与网络

- DApp 要求的链参数与 TP 当前链一致。

- 若是跨链或 L2,检查 RPC 与浏览器配置是否匹配。

5)更新与兼容性

- 更新 TP 到最新版本。

- 若 DApp 支持“外部浏览器打开”或“使用系统浏览器连接”,可作为临时验证:若外部浏览器可用,而 TP 内不可用,基本确定是 WebView/回调策略问题。

6)使用日志与复现

- 记录错误码/报错文本/请求超时信息。

- 选取同一时间段、同一网络环境复现,便于定位。

三、冷钱包:当“打不开”发生时,如何降低风险并继续完成操作

“TP 安卓打不开 DApp”并不一定意味着资金不可动,但会影响签名与交互。冷钱包思路是:尽量把关键私钥与签名流程从容易受环境影响的移动端 Web 交互中剥离。

1)何时采用冷钱包流程

- DApp 无法正常触发签名弹窗、回调失败导致无法完成授权。

- 你怀疑当前环境(网络/系统/浏览器策略)存在不确定性。

2)冷钱包的操作路径(概念性)

- 通过离线签名:把交易参数离线生成或在受控环境完成签名。

- 在线端只负责“展示与广播”,不接触私钥。

- 避免在“无法完成回调”的场景下硬碰硬,转而使用更可控的签名与广播机制。

四、前沿技术应用:把“稳定性”与“可验证性”做进交互链路

若你希望减少“打不开”或“连上但失败”,可从前沿技术方向理解改进空间:

- 更强的会话管理:采用更稳健的鉴权态持久化与刷新策略。

- 更可靠的签名协议:降低对单一回调方式(deep link/URI scheme)的依赖,提供多通道回退。

- 资源加载与性能优化:对关键接口进行降级与缓存,避免因单点失败让页面整体不可用。

五、专家预测报告:DApp 在移动端的演进趋势

关于行业预测(概念性归纳):

1)“钱包内 WebView”仍是主战场,但会更重视兼容与安全

- 对第三方脚本、跨站 cookie、重定向链路的容错能力会提升。

2)多签名/智能账户更普及

- 用户体验从“连接—签名—失败”向“错误可恢复、自动重试”演进。

3)自动化运维与监控成为常态

- DApp 会更频繁地监测链上拥堵、RPC 可用性并动态切换。

六、高效能技术革命:为什么它能改善“打不开/卡住”

“高效能技术革命”可理解为:把瓶颈从“等待与失败”转为“并行与降级”。

- RPC 选择与负载均衡:在多节点之间自动切换,降低超时概率。

- 并行预取与缓存:关键资源先行加载,减少白屏与卡顿。

- 更快的交易构建与估算:降低因 Gas/估算失败导致的卡死。

七、区块生成:从链上机制理解交互异常

区块生成决定了交易何时可见、状态何时确认。即使页面“可打开”,若链上拥堵或出块节奏变化,也会造成:

- 提交后长时间无响应(用户误以为失败)。

- 状态查询延迟(例如在确认高度前读取不到)。

对应策略(概念性):

- 对“pending 状态”进行更明确的反馈:展示“已广播/等待确认”。

- 在多高度/多节点查询交易状态,减少单一 RPC 延迟。

八、自动对账:把“失败与不确定”变成可追踪的结果

自动对账是改善体验与降低风险的关键环节:

1)对账对象

- 钱包端提交的交易(本地待确认列表)

- 链上实际状态(已确认/失败/回滚)

- 授权与资产变动(余额、Allowance/权限、NFT/合约事件)

2)对账方式(概念)

- 交易哈希与事件驱动核验:以链上事件为准。

- 定时任务与重试:断网/页面失败后仍能补齐状态。

3)带来的效果

- 即使 DApp 在某次交互中“打不开”,也能通过对账机制恢复真实状态。

- 用户避免重复签名、重复下单,降低损失。

九、结论:把排查做成体系,把风险降到最低

当 TP 安卓打不开 DApp:

- 先做“表现定位”(白屏/连接/签名/网络错误)。

- 再做“链路排查”(网络、DNS、代理、缓存)。

- 最后做“安全与可恢复策略”(冷钱包/离线签名、自动对账、多节点查询)。

如果你愿意,我也可以根据你遇到的具体报错文本、DApp 名称、目标链(如以太坊/BNB Chain/Polygon/Arbitrum 等)、以及你是用 TP 内置浏览器还是外部浏览器,给出更精确的定向排障清单。

作者:陈岚岚发布时间:2026-06-19 06:33:58

评论

LunaWei

排查思路很清晰:先定位是白屏/回调/网络不匹配,再逐层缩小范围,冷钱包+自动对账的补救路线也很实用。

小鹿不困

我遇到过签名弹窗不出来,原来是deep link回调被拦了。建议把“外部浏览器验证”写进标准流程。

SatoshiNova

区块生成与确认延迟这一段讲得好:很多所谓“打不开”其实是等不到确认导致的误判。

ZoeChen

自动对账的价值最大——即使页面失败也能追踪链上真实状态,减少重复签名和重复下单。

MinJun

文章把冷钱包放在故障场景里讲很合理:把私钥从不稳定交互环境里隔离。

AlexRiver

高效能技术革命对应到实践就是多节点切换+降级缓存,希望后续能给更具体的监控与切换策略示例。

相关阅读
<strong date-time="4prq"></strong><address lang="qj1e"></address><kbd draggable="mzfy"></kbd><time date-time="44yu"></time><acronym lang="f1il"></acronym>